Output 7e95082fbbd53de76f29f292571051b9061ce7af46aff2e1fd7f28563322113a:45

value
5988858
script pubkey
OP_HASH160 OP_PUSHBYTES_20 504e59d0defdb946e19030fd57ac8575de51385b OP_EQUAL
address
391dqoUvy5KCRuDD33DpwmNWZ3jWVPyLyy
transaction
7e95082fbbd53de76f29f292571051b9061ce7af46aff2e1fd7f28563322113a
spent
true